通过与 Jira 对比,让您更全面了解 PingCode

  • 首页
  • 需求与产品管理
  • 项目管理
  • 测试与缺陷管理
  • 知识管理
  • 效能度量
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案

25人以下免费

目录

如何汉化python帮助档

如何汉化python帮助档

要汉化Python帮助档,首先需要获取Python文档的源文件、接着进行翻译、最后将翻译后的文档重新生成并安装。接下来,我们详细描述一下如何获取Python文档的源文件。

Python的官方文档是以Sphinx文档生成器创建的,因此首先需要从Python的官方源代码仓库中获取文档的源文件。您可以从Python的GitHub仓库中克隆整个源代码库,或者只下载文档部分。具体步骤如下:

  1. 获取Python文档的源文件

    您可以通过GitHub访问Python的源代码仓库,网址为https://github.com/python/cpython。您可以使用git命令行工具来克隆这个仓库:

    git clone https://github.com/python/cpython.git

    克隆完成后,文档的源文件位于Doc目录下。您可以通过对该目录下的内容进行翻译和修改来汉化文档。

接下来,将详细介绍如何翻译和重生成文档。


一、获取Python文档的源文件

Python官方文档的源文件位于其CPython源代码仓库中。为了获取这些文件,您需要使用版本控制工具,例如Git。获取文档的源文件是汉化过程的第一步,因为您需要对这些文件进行翻译。

1. 克隆CPython仓库

要获取Python文档的源文件,您需要克隆CPython的GitHub仓库。克隆整个仓库的步骤如下:

git clone https://github.com/python/cpython.git

这个命令将CPython仓库克隆到您的本地计算机上。克隆完成后,您将在本地创建一个名为cpython的目录,其中包含Python的源代码和文档源文件。

2. 导航到文档目录

克隆仓库后,您需要导航到文档目录。文档的源文件位于Doc目录下。您可以使用以下命令进入该目录:

cd cpython/Doc

Doc目录中,您将找到多个以.rst为扩展名的文件,这些文件是Sphinx支持的reStructuredText格式的文档源文件。您将对这些文件进行翻译以实现文档的汉化。

二、翻译文档

一旦您获取了文档的源文件,接下来就是翻译过程。这是汉化Python文档的核心步骤。您需要将所有英文内容翻译为中文,以确保用户能够阅读和理解文档。

1. 使用翻译工具

为了简化翻译过程,您可以使用翻译工具来帮助您更快地完成任务。例如,您可以使用Google翻译API、DeepL翻译API等自动化翻译工具来处理大量文本。

但是,请注意自动化翻译工具可能会产生不准确或不自然的翻译结果。因此,在使用这些工具后,您需要手动校对和编辑翻译内容,以确保翻译的准确性和可读性。

2. 手动校对

在翻译过程中,手动校对是确保文档质量的关键步骤。您需要检查翻译文本的准确性,确保术语的一致性,并确保翻译后的文本符合中文的语法和表达习惯。

在校对过程中,您可以参考已经翻译好的Python文档或其他编程文档,以确保术语和技术概念的一致性。此外,您还需要确保文档结构的完整性,包括标题、列表、代码块等格式的正确性。

三、生成汉化后的文档

完成翻译后,您需要重新生成文档,以便用户可以访问和阅读汉化后的Python帮助文档。生成文档的过程涉及到使用Sphinx工具来编译和构建文档。

1. 安装Sphinx

Sphinx是生成Python文档的工具,您需要确保在您的开发环境中安装了Sphinx。您可以使用pip命令来安装Sphinx:

pip install sphinx

安装完成后,您可以使用Sphinx命令行工具来生成文档。

2. 构建文档

Doc目录下,您可以使用以下命令来构建HTML格式的文档:

make html

这个命令将使用Sphinx工具来处理reStructuredText格式的源文件,并生成HTML格式的文档。生成的HTML文档将位于Doc/build/html目录下。

如果您希望生成其他格式的文档,例如PDF格式,您可以使用相应的make命令:

make latexpdf

这个命令将生成LaTeX格式的文件,并使用LaTeX工具链来生成PDF文档。

四、安装和使用汉化后的文档

生成汉化后的文档后,您可以将其安装到Python环境中,或者直接访问生成的HTML文件。这样,您或其他用户可以方便地访问和使用汉化后的Python帮助文档。

1. 安装文档

为了将汉化后的文档安装到Python环境中,您可以将生成的文档文件复制到Python的文档目录中。具体的安装路径可能因操作系统和Python安装方式不同而异。

对于大多数Linux和macOS系统,Python文档通常位于/usr/share/doc/python-docs-X.X目录下(其中X.X是Python的版本号)。您可以将生成的HTML文件复制到该目录中,以便通过系统文档查看器访问。

2. 使用文档

一旦文档安装完成,您可以通过浏览器访问生成的HTML文件来阅读和使用汉化后的文档。您还可以通过Python内置的帮助系统来访问文档。例如,您可以在Python交互式解释器中输入以下命令来查看特定模块的文档:

import pydoc

pydoc.help('os')

这个命令将显示os模块的帮助文档,如果您已经汉化该模块的文档,则输出将是中文的。

五、维护和更新汉化文档

汉化Python文档的过程并不是一次性的工作。随着Python版本的更新,官方文档也会不断更新。因此,您需要定期维护和更新汉化文档,以确保其与官方文档的一致性。

1. 跟踪官方文档更新

为了跟踪官方文档的更新,您可以定期检查Python的CPython仓库,特别是Doc目录的更改记录。您可以使用Git命令来查看文档的提交历史,并根据需要更新您的汉化文档。

2. 合并更新

当官方文档发生更改时,您需要将这些更改合并到您的汉化版本中。这可能涉及到重新翻译新的内容或修改已经翻译的内容。您可以使用Git工具来帮助您合并更改,并确保文档的一致性。

通过上述步骤,您可以成功汉化Python帮助档,并为中文用户提供更好的文档支持。汉化文档不仅能够帮助更多的用户学习和使用Python,还能够促进Python在中文社区的普及和发展。

相关问答FAQs:

如何将Python帮助文档翻译成中文?
将Python帮助文档汉化可以通过几种方式实现。首先,可以使用翻译软件或工具将文本翻译成中文,确保软件支持Python文档格式。其次,许多开源项目和社区提供了汉化版本的文档,可以直接下载并使用。值得注意的是,保持翻译的准确性和专业性至关重要,因此在翻译过程中,可以参考相关中文书籍或在线资源,以确保术语的一致性。

汉化Python帮助文档有哪些注意事项?
在汉化Python帮助文档时,需要关注几个重要因素。确保翻译后的内容易于理解,并符合中文用户的阅读习惯。同时,注意保留代码示例和技术术语的准确性,以避免误导用户。建议在完成汉化后,进行多次校对和测试,确保所用术语在实际编程中是正确的。

是否有现成的汉化Python帮助文档可以使用?
是的,网络上有不少社区和开发者已经为Python帮助文档提供了汉化版本。可以在GitHub、Stack Overflow等平台上搜索相关项目,也可以访问一些专门的中文编程网站,获取已经翻译好的文档。此外,一些Python学习资源和书籍也包含了汉化的官方文档,用户可以选择合适的版本进行学习。

相关文章